Typically when alphabetizing, you ignore initial articles such as The, A, and An.
In this case, the title The Rising of the Shield Hero would be alphabetized under R.
Technically this should also be done with titles beginning with A and An, but it wasn’t like that when I took over the list, so I just went with it. I could do it now, but… probably not.
